student.sql

来自「数据库方面的很好的材料」· SQL 代码 · 共 63 行

SQL
63
字号
/*创建系统用户表格*/
CREATE TABLE HXH.user_info
(
  user_ID VARCHAR2(10) NOT NULL,
  user_PWD VARCHAR2(10) NOT NULL,
  user_Des VARCHAR2(20),
  CONSTRAINT user_ID_PK PRIMARY KEY(User_ID)
)
TABLESPACE"USER_DATA";
/*创建学生基本信息表格*/
CREATE TABLE hxh.student_info
(
  student_ID Number(8) NOT NULL,
  student_Name VARCHAR2(10),
  student_Sex VARCHAR2(2),
  born_Date date,
  class_NO Number(8),
  tele_Number VARCHAR2(10),
  ru_Date date,
  address varchar(50),
  comments varchar(200),
  CONSTRAINT student_info_PK PRIMARY KEY(student_id) 
)
TABLESPACE"USER_DATA";
/*创建班级信息表格*/
CREATE TABLE HXH.class_info
(
  class_No Number(8) NOT NULL,
  grade VARCHAR2(10),
  director VARCHAR2(10),
  classroom_No VARCHAR2(10),
  CONSTRAINT class_No_PK PRIMARY KEY(class_No)
)
TABLESPACE"USER_DATEA";
/*创建课程基本信息表*/
CREATE TABLE HXH.course_info
(
  course_No Number(8) NOT NULL,
  course_Name VARCHAR2(10),
  course_Type VARCHAR2(10),
  course_Des VARCHAR2(50),
  CONSTRAINT course_No_PK PRIMARY KEY(COURSE_No)
)
TABLESPACE"USER_DATA";
/*创建年级课程设置信息表*/
CREATE TABLE HXH.gradecourse_info
(
  grade VARCHAR2(10),
  course_No Number(8)
)
TABLESPACE"USER_DATA";
/*创建学生成绩信息表*/
CREATE TABLE HXH.result_info
(
  exam_No VARCHAR2(10) NOT NULL,
  student_ID Number(8) NOT NULL,
  student_Name VARCHAR2(10),
  class_No Number(8),
  course_Name VARCHAR2(10),
  resilt Number(3,2),
  CONSTRAINT reslut_info_PK PRIMARY KEY(exam_no,student_id)
)
TABLESPACE"USER_DATA";

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?